I certainly think that you're right about International competitions being a 
greater motivator than domestic affairs. Over here in Europe, we generally 
get what CIVA call a Continental Championship in the years in between World 
Champs in all 3 categories (Unlimited Power, Advanced Power and Glider). 
We're sending teams from Britain to the European Unlimited Power champs in 
Lithuania, the European Glider champs in Germany as well as the World 
Advanced in Slovenia. I'm sure that this helps keep winning countries such as 
Russia and France focussed and gives us an aiming point every year. It also 
helps us to keep fresh on the judging front (one British judge is selected as 
Chief Judge in Lithuania, we're sending a judging team to Germany) and of 
course we get the opportunity to influence International aerobatics through 
the presence of other personalities.  I'd have thought that if small 
countries like Lithuania and Slovenia (wonderful place, excellent 
organisation!) can put on a competition, surely someone somewhere between 
Tierra del Fuego and the Bering Straits could get something together every 
other year.
